What is inventory management software?
Inventory management software helps businesses track, control, and optimise stock levels across their entire network. This includes warehouses, distribution centres, retail outlets, or sector-specific sales locations.
While different solutions offer different capabilities, there are recurring tasks that businesses look to inventory management software to automate. These include:
- Monitoring stock movements
- Recording sales and purchase orders
- Setting replenishment parameters
- Generating purchase recommendations
- Multi-echelon inventory optimisation
- Allocation
- Network balancing
Far from completing these tasks as a standalone effort, most businesses seek an inventory management tool that connects effectively with the broader supply chain suite. This means that demand forecasting and planning, as well as supply chain planning, and business planning all feed off and into these decisions.
Advanced inventory optimisation solutions go beyond simple tracking. They use data-driven algorithms to calculate optimal stock levels, safety stock, and reorder points based on what’s possible in real time, what each company’s goals and KPIs are, and what will yield the most profit.
Why businesses are investing in inventory management software
In practice, poor inventory management means that the aforementioned alignment between supply and demand forecasting breaks down. It usually means that the company is engaging in reactive inventory management where they’re constantly firefighting across often-large networks, leading to inefficient operations, missed sales opportunities, and potentially lost customers.
Manual methods, spreadsheets, and legacy technologies open the door to:
- Human error
- Multiple sources of truth
- Fragmented data
- A continuous struggle to convert real-time information into optimised decisions
As product ranges expand, scaling ambitions play out, and supply chains become more complex, specialist software becomes essential. By contrast they can:
- Reduce excess stock and free up working capital
- Prevent stockouts and lost sales
- Improve forecast accuracy
- Gain visibility across multiple locations, echelons, and channels
- Support growth without increasing complexity

FAQs about inventory management
What areas of the supply chain does inventory management span across?
Inventory management essentially covers all movement of products between those critical supply and demand elements. Inventory management software therefore helps to monitor stock movements while recording sales and purchase orders. It’s a critical arm of the replenishment process, where you can set parameters that maximise opportunities while aligning with capacity.
From a stock positioning perspective, especially in the current climate, optimised inventory management means managing multiple echelons, balancing the network to ensure stock is where the demand is or where the opportunity to avoid waste and markdowns is strongest, and allocating according to real-time omnichannel demand across physical and online channels.
What are the main challenges businesses face with their inventory management?
Organisations relying on traditional, legacy, or manual systems in the present day typically struggle with inaccurate forecasts. These lead to overstocking for fear of running out, excess safety stock for the same reason, stockouts if the pendulum swings too far the other way, and time-consuming manual calculations dragging decision makers away from strategy and planning.
This all comes from a lack of data synchronisation and visibility across businesses that often comprise multiple locations, growing SKU counts, and huge amounts of that data.

How does inventory management software work?
Inventory management software works by collecting and analysing data from across the supply chain. The software connects to ERP systems, sales platforms, warehouse systems, and supplier data. It consolidates historical sales, current stock levels, lead times, supplier performance, and open purchase orders. Then, using statistical models, it predicts future demand, inclusive of seasonality, trends, promotions, and demand variability, to assess inventory requirements.
Replenishment then becomes a rolling activity, constantly calculating safety stock levels, reorder points, economic order quantities, and real-time demand across channels and locations.
The software continuously updates its calculations as new data becomes available, ensuring stock policies remain aligned with real-world demand, and real-time internal capacity.

Can inventory management software replace human decision makers?
Yes and no. AI and automation is designed to perfect the routine, constant tasks that often lead to errors and exhaustive human hours. But, in doing so, it frees those planners up to strategise more effectively. Technology handles data processing, pattern recognition, and automation. Planners bring contextual knowledge, commercial insight, and decision-making capability.
How long does it take to implement inventory management software?
This depends on current maturity levels, existing architecture, and the solution you opt for. Large enterprise platforms can take months — or even years — to fully implement, especially with so many micro-elements of inventory management to consider.
More focused solutions designed for usability and faster adoption, however, can start delivering value much earlier.
In most cases, the time-to-value depends not only on the software itself, but also on data readiness and internal processes.
